What is Pointsbet?

Pointsbet is a fast‑growing sportsbook and online casino that has recently entered the Australian market. It offers a mix of traditional fixed‑odds betting, a unique points‑based betting system, and a full‑featured casino with live dealer games. The platform is operated by a licensed provider under the jurisdiction of the Malta Gaming Authority, which means Australian players benefit from recognised regulatory standards.

For many Aussie punters, the main attraction is the points betting feature – you can wager on the exact margin of a result and receive payouts that reflect how close your prediction was. This adds a layer of strategy beyond the usual win/lose bets and can make a regular football match feel like a high‑stakes challenge.

How to Register and Verify Your Account

Signing up with Pointsbet is intentionally straightforward. You’ll need a valid Australian email address, a mobile number for two‑factor authentication, and basic personal details such as name and date of birth. The registration form is split into three steps – personal info, password creation, and a quick verification of your phone number.

After you’ve submitted the form, the verification (KYC) process kicks in. You’ll be asked to upload a photo ID (driver’s licence or passport) and a recent utility bill to confirm your residential address. Most users clear this stage within a few hours, but during peak times it can stretch to 24 hours. Once approved, you’ll be ready to claim your welcome bonus and start betting.

Deposit and Withdrawal Methods

Australian players have a solid range of payment options, from credit cards to instant e‑wallets. Deposits are processed instantly, letting you jump straight into the action, while withdrawals are subject to the chosen method’s processing time and a standard KYC check.

Method Deposit Speed Withdrawal Speed Fees
Visa / Mastercard Instant 2‑4 business days None
PayPal Instant Same day (up to 24 hrs) None
POLi (Bank Transfer) Instant 1‑2 business days None
Afterpay (Pay later) Instant 2‑3 business days 2% surcharge

All withdrawals require a minimum of AUD 20 and must be requested through the “Cashier” section. Pointsbet typically reviews withdrawal requests within 24 hours, and once approved, the money is sent to your chosen method.

Sportsbook and Live Casino Offerings

The sportsbook covers major Australian sports – AFL, NRL, cricket, and rugby – plus international leagues like the English Premier League and NBA. In‑play betting is robust, with live odds updating every few seconds, and the points‑betting market is available on most high‑profile matches.

The casino side includes classic slots, progressive jackpots, and a live dealer suite featuring roulette, blackjack and baccarat. RTP rates are competitive (average 96‑98%), and the volatility of most slots is clearly marked, helping you pick games that match your risk appetite.
